(算导在随后写道)当head[Q]=tail[Q]+1时,队列是满的。这时,如果试图向其中插入一个元素,就会引起队列上溢。---1.质疑开始:如同前文中对于队尾的定义——指向新元素将会**入的地方,而所谓真正溢出的情况应该是将要插入元素到队列中的时候,却在此时发现将插入的位置恰好被队列的头元素所占据,即判定条件应该是...
关于数据结构队列空满判断问题将队列存储在下标范围0到(maxqueue-1)的数组中,队列满时数组留有一个空位,试写出Queue类的定义,并给出队空和队满的条件.队空条件为(rear+1)%maxqueue=front 队满条件为(rear+2)%maxqueue=front 为什么这么判断,不太理解啊, 扫码下载作业帮搜索答疑一搜即得 答案解析 查看更多优质...
可以,只要能看懂你的逻辑,毕竟不是学术文档要精准表达意思 其实可以在代码后面以注释的方式解释你的符号跟函数的意义
消息队列是一个系统定义的数据结构,用于临时存储消息。 B. 系统可从消息队列将信息直接发给窗口。另外,每个正在Windows下运行的应用程序都有自己的消息队列。 C. 系统消息队列中的每个消息最终都要被USER模块传送到应用程序的消息队列中去。应用程序的消息对列中存储了程序的所有窗口的全部消息。 D. 以上都正确 ...
程序按照数据结构大致分为3部分: 1.1. 链二叉树结构 + 功能函数声明、定义: (先序输入空格补位的二叉树) 1.2. 自定义定长顺序栈 + 功能函数声明、定义: 二叉树的 两种 中序非递归遍历算法,需要使用自定义的栈来完成 1.3. 自定义链队列 + 功能函数声明、定义: 二叉树的 层序 非递归遍历算法,需要使用自定义...
消息处理方面可以定制自己的包数据结构,通过继承消息处理基类,生成特定的包数据结构, 比如,自定义的游戏通信包,http包, websockt包, 后两个包在库中有相应实现, 在接受数据包方面,是通过解包控制拼合出合适长度的数据包,任务消息队列可以定制多个数量(相当于生成多个处理指定socket任务的线程), 以适配多个socket连接...
关于数据结构队列空满判断问题 将队列存储在下标范围0到(maxqueue-1)的数组中,队列满时数组留有一个空位,试写出Queue类的定义,并给出队空和队满的条件.
1关于数据结构队列空满判断问题将队列存储在下标范围0到(maxqueue-1)的数组中,队列满时数组留有一个空位,试写出Queue类的定义,并给出队空和队满的条件.队空条件为(rear+1)%maxqueue=front 队满条件为(rear+2)%maxqueue=front 为什么这么判断,不太理解啊, 2 关于数据结构队列空满判断问题 将队列存储在下标...
关于数据结构队列空满判断问题将队列存储在下标范围0到(maxqueue-1)的数组中,队列满时数组留有一个空位,试写出Queue类的定义,并给出队空和队满的条件.队空条件为(rear+1)%maxqueue=front 队满条件为(rear+2)%maxqueue=front 为什么这么判断,不太理解啊, 扫码下载作业帮搜索答疑一搜即得 答案解析 查看更多优质...
消息队列是一个系统定义的数据结构,用于临时存储消息。B.系统可从消息队列将信息直接发给窗口。另外,每个正在Windows下运行的应用程序都有自己的消息队列。C.系统消息队列中的每个消息最终都要被USER模块传送到应用程序的消息队列中去。应用程序的消息对列中存储了程序的所有窗口的全部消息。D.以上都正确...